Overview Are you looking to join a global technology department for an industry-leading financial advisory firm? Fisher Investments is looking for a motivated program manager to lead technology delivery and execution. The Opportunity: As the Senior Transformation Program Manager, you will work as the delivery lead to help execute our key technology initiatives by partnering with teams across the business and technology. You will drive day-to-day project execution by ensuring teams are aligned on requirements, design, and roadmaps to achieve delivery goals. You will report to the Vice President of Enterprise Transformation. The Day-to-Day: Manage all phases of the program or project from discovery through deployment, by driving accountability, structure and transparency Define program or project scope, goals, deliverables, and a value-driven roadmap in collaboration with senior management and stakeholders Work closely with the project teams to identify, understand and track key risks and issues for the program that need to be escalated Assess the health and status of the project or program, and highlight opportunities for improvement to stakeholders and senior management Make recommendations to management regarding solutions to resolve business problems and drive execution of those solutions Assess requirements to deliver program or project components and sub-components, which may include implementation of solution, staffing, timelines, etc. Coordinate all departments related to the program or project which may include IT, Finance, Third-party Vendors and Business Users Work with Business Analysts and Project Managers to evaluate current business processes and requirements Identify and manage program and project dependencies Coach, mentor, motivate and supervise team members and consultants Influence teams to take positive action and accountability for their assigned work Develop best practices and tools for program or project execution and management Your Qualifications: 5+ years' experience in project or program management Experience working both independently and in a team-oriented collaborative environment Ability to conform to shifting priorities, demands and timelines Ability to elicit cooperation from several sources, including senior management, internal clients, and other departments Experience with JIRA Strong familiarity with Waterfall and Agile delivery methods Bachelor's Degree or equivalent combination of education and experience required Compensation: $140,000 - $200,000 base salary per year in the state of WA.
